Emotional, expansive, and ethereal, Montreal-based indie rockers Half Moon Run rose in the early half of the 2010s with a pair of albums that blended the icy alt-pop atmospherics of bands like Radiohead and Alt-J with the richly detailed, harmony-laden modern folk of Fleet Foxes.
Half Moon Run is a Canadian indie rock band based in Montreal, Quebec. Formed in 2010, the Canadian quartet released their debut, the Indica Records-issued long-player Dark Eyes in 2012. Propelled by the hit single "Full Circle," the album was released internationally the following year, and peaked at number eight on the Canadian pop chart. Sun Leads Me On, the band's sophomore studio long-player, followed in 2015, this time hitting a number four peak and featuring the hit single "Trust." Half Moon Run continued to tour occasionally over the next few years, returning in 2019 with the dynamic and percussive single "Then Again," which appeared on their third full-length offering A Blemish in the Great Night later that year.
